Context: Ardenfell line margins slipped three points over two quarters. Drivers: input steel costs, aggressive discounting at the Westmoor branch, and a stale price book. Proposal: uplift list prices four percent, tighten discount authority to regional level, sunset the two lowest-margin SKUs. Risk: volume loss at Halverton accounts, estimated under two percent. Decision requested at Thursday's review. Modelling assumptions are in the appendix pack. The commercial reasoning leadership wants kept close is noted directly below.

board note of tajop-yajof: The finance team signed off on a budget of $77.6 million for Project Pramir.

# Service Accounts: String Extraction

The `extract-i18n` script pulls translatable strings from all Bramblewick repos and pushes them to the Glossa service. It runs under the `i18n-extractor` service account. Do not run it under your personal account; Glossa rate-limits individual users aggressively. The account has write access to the staging catalog only. Set the token in your shell before invoking the script. The current staging token is below.

API key for kahap-kafog: zpat15_6qzxZ7YR8aDwjmp

MEMO — Office relocation, Harthall Building

To the office manager: the move to the Quillbrook Annex proceeds Friday. All filing cabinets must be locked and tagged by Thursday noon, and the server trolley goes last, escorted by Fenna Dorsk from facilities. Keycards for the old floor are collected at sign-out. The confidential courier hand-over instruction is stated directly below.

dispatch memo: the istwyn norwyn courier leaves the lamael kaswyn briwyn tamix jorael gorix zoreth holir ledger at gate 3079 under passcode 677723

Quick heads-up on Pinwheel UI versioning: we cut a minor release every sprint, and anything touching component props needs a changeset file in the PR. No changeset, no merge — the bot will nag you. Majors are rare and go through the design council first. The full policy, with examples of what counts as breaking, lives on the internal page below.

wiki page, bahip-yahip: https://grafana.qirvanlabs.corp/browse/display/projects/cc3a1b9dbfc9